Hutchies delivered the new Volleyball Academy Complex at Craigslea SHS in Chermside West.
This project was a collaboration between QBuild and the Queensland Department of Housing and Public Works, the Department of Education, and the Department of Sport, Racing, Olympic and Paralympic Games.
It provides a purpose-built facility that supports high-performance school sport and everyday learning. It strengthens the school’s sporting program and creates new opportunities for students.
The new multi-purpose sports hall includes indoor courts and a spectator viewing mezzanine. It also includes entry foyers, storage rooms, change rooms, amenities, and staff and teaching spaces.
New walkways connect the hall to existing school buildings. The project also includes car parking, terraced seating, and landscaped outdoor areas.
